Volume Bubbles: Bookmap-Style Buy/Sell Volume on Your Candles
How Crodl's Volume Bubbles study spots unusually large prints with a rolling volume z-score and draws them as area-proportional bubbles coloured by estimated aggressor side — buys teal, sells rose.
Order-flow platforms like Bookmap made one idea famous: don't just plot volume in a pane at the bottom of the chart — put it on the price, sized by how big it was and coloured by who was hitting. A cluster of large buy bubbles into a falling market reads instantly as absorption; a giant sell print at a high reads as distribution. The information was always in the volume pane — the bubbles just make it impossible to miss.
Volume Bubbles on the Crodl terminal brings that reading to the candle chart. One bubble per unusually large closed candle, area proportional to how far above normal its volume was, coloured by the estimated aggressor side — buys teal, sells rose, balanced bars grey. Ordinary bars get nothing: the chart stays clean until something abnormal prints.
What it shows
- A bubble on every significant candle — "significant" meaning the bar's volume cleared a z-score threshold against a rolling baseline (default: 1.5 standard deviations above the last 60 bars). Ambient volume never draws.
- Area ∝ volume — the bubble's area scales with volume relative to baseline, the honest way to encode magnitude in a circle: a print with four times the baseline volume gets a bubble twice the radius. A pixel clamp stops one monster print from swallowing the chart.
- Colour = aggressor side — teal when buying dominated the bar, rose when selling did, grey when the bar was balanced. Opacity scales with how one-sided the bar was: a 90% buy bar draws hot, a 55/45 bar draws faint.
- Volume labels on the biggest prints — bars beyond the label threshold (default 3σ) print their volume inside the bubble, collision-avoided so dense clusters stay readable.
How detection works on the Crodl terminal
- Rolling baseline. Each bar's volume is compared to the mean and standard deviation of the previous
Baselinebars (default 60) — exclusive of the bar itself, so a spike can never inflate its own yardstick. - Z-score gate. A bubble is drawn only when the bar's volume z-score clears
Min z-score(default 1.5). This is what keeps the study quiet: roughly one bar in fifteen qualifies on typical crypto volume, and each one that does is genuinely abnormal for its own recent regime — the same setting behaves sensibly on BTC and on a small-cap alt. - Aggressor estimation. With candle data, the buy/sell split is estimated by where the bar closed in its range — a close at the high reads as buyer-dominated, at the low as seller-dominated. This is the same convention as the terminal's Buy Volume and Sell Volume studies, so the two always agree. When the data feed carries true taker-buy volume for a candle, the study uses it automatically instead of the estimate.
- Closed candles only. The forming bar is excluded — a bubble can never appear, grow, or change side mid-tick, and once printed it never moves. No repaint.
How traders use it
Absorption and exhaustion
The classic order-flow reads translate directly. Large buy bubbles printing into a decline that stops falling is absorption — someone is soaking up the selling. A giant bubble at the end of an extended run — the largest print in the move, often labelled — is climax volume, and what happens on the very next bars usually decides the trend.
Confirming breakouts
A breakout on a big teal bubble is a different trade from a breakout on ambient volume. Pairing this study with Breakout Retest puts both halves on one chart: the level that broke, and whether real size drove the break. The same logic applies to chart-pattern confirmations — a neckline break carrying a 3σ bubble has conviction behind it.
Mapping where size traded
Bubbles cluster at prices that matter. A shelf of large prints marks a level institutions cared about — which is frequently the same level Visible S/R shades or a Liquidity Zones sweep targets. When a fresh bubble prints into an old cluster, both studies are telling you the same level is active again.
Settings that matter
- Baseline (bars) (default 60) — the rolling window volume is judged against. Shorter adapts faster to regime changes; longer holds a steadier yardstick.
- Min z-score (default 1.5) — the significance gate. Raise to 2–3 to see only the truly exceptional prints; lower toward 1 for a busier, more sensitive chart.
- Label z-score (default 3) — how exceptional a print must be to get its volume written in the bubble.
- Max radius (default 26px) — the size clamp.
- Side — show buys and sells, buys only, or sells only.
- Colors — buy, sell, and balanced-bar colours are all editable.
An honest note
This is candle-resolution order flow, not tick data. Bookmap's bubbles plot every individual trade from the time-and-sales feed; on a candle chart, the study sees one volume number per bar and estimates the aggressor side from where the bar closed in its range. That estimate is well-established and right far more often than not, but a bar that closed high can still hide heavy selling inside — and the bubble sits at the bar's typical price, not at the exact tick where size traded. What survives the translation intact is the part that matters most: this bar carried unusual, one-sided volume at this price — absorption, climax, and conviction reads all still work. When true taker-buy data is available in the feed, the side colouring upgrades from estimate to fact automatically.
Frequently Asked Questions
How is this different from the volume pane?
Same data, different geometry. The volume pane shows every bar's volume at the bottom of the chart, and unusual prints are easy to skim past. Bubbles put only the abnormal prints on the price itself, sized so the eye ranks them instantly — you can't not see a 4σ print.
Does it repaint?
No. Only closed candles are scanned — the forming bar can never mint or resize a bubble — and each bubble's size and side are fixed from its own bar's final data. New candles can add new bubbles; they never change old ones.
How accurate is the buy/sell colouring?
It's an estimate from close position in range — the standard approximation when true aggressor data isn't in the feed, and the same one the terminal's Buy/Sell Volume studies use. Treat the colour as a strong hint and the size as fact: volume is measured, side is inferred. Where the feed provides real taker-buy volume, the study uses it instead.
Why does a huge candle sometimes get no bubble?
Two possibilities: the bar's volume was large in price terms but ordinary relative to the recent baseline (bubbles key on volume, not candle size), or there wasn't enough history yet — the study needs a full baseline window of closed bars before it can judge anything.
Can I see only the sell-side prints?
Yes — set Side to Sells only (or Buys only). Useful when you're tracking distribution into a rally or accumulation into a decline and want the opposing flow isolated.
